US Army Corps of Engineers
-
United States
-
Government Administration
-
1 - 100 Employee
-
Summer Internship
-
Jun 2018 - Aug 2018
Worked in the Geotechnical and Structures Laboratory analyzing the relationship between the concrete and compression applied to the mixtures to generate a resistant material for impact or blast load. Conducted test in a 600 MPa-capacity pressure vessel under a 2,000,000-lb-capacity compressive loader. Performed laboratory samples for processing data (principal stress difference vs axial strain graphs) and investigated the brittle-ductile behavior of the concrete mixtures with steel fibers. Meet deadlines with the mentors and director of the internship. Presented a final report and presentation to mentors, director, and coworkers.
